The fake of black and white

It is often said that dogs are unable to see colors and that all of reality perceives it in black and white. However, this is absolutely not true.

Dogs are able to see colors, they just don’t do it the same way humans do. While the human species is able to distinguish a wide range of colors, the canine species distinguishes only a few. In fact, it is often said that canine vision closely resembles that of an individual daltonico.

Besides the colors, there are other important differences. Dogs, in fact, can’t see very well up close, but they have great eyesight when it comes to the long distance. They also have a much wider field of view than humans.
